前言文章将阐述 MySQL 查询优化相关的东西,了解查询优化器、查询优化的基本思路、查询的基本原则、索引相关的优化。 一、查询优化器模块查询优化器的任务是发现执行 SQL 查询的最佳方案。大多数查询优化器,要么基于规则、要么基于成本。大多数查询优化器,包含 MySQL 的查询优化器,总或多或少地在所有可能的查询评估方案中搜索最佳方案。MySQL 中 MySQL Query Optimi
转载
2024-07-12 16:18:39
34阅读
MySQL 数据库(一)一、数据库概述1.概述特指计算机软件的一种, 按照一定的数据结构来存储和管理数据的仓库,处理数据主要放在磁盘和内存中。2.数据库分类关系型数据库(SQL),由多张互相连接的二维行列表格组成的数据库。优点:容易理解使用方便易于维护缺点:i/o瓶颈(读写速度慢)扩展性不够(修改结构麻烦)非关系型数据库 NoSQL(Not Only SQL)分类:列式存储key-value 键值
转载
2023-06-25 15:57:56
301阅读
Apache是目前应用最广的Web服务器,PHP是一种类似ASP的易学的脚本语言,而且性能和功能都比ASP要强,而MySQL又是一个Linux上应用最多的数据库系统,特别是用于网站建设,这3个软件均是自由软件,是架设数据库驱动的动态网站的最佳排档。 一、所需软件:Apache apache_1.3.12.tar.tgz (apache源代码包) PHP p
转载
2023-10-04 19:01:04
202阅读
# 如何实现“数据库驱动MySQL”
在软件开发中,与数据库互动是非常重要的一部分。本文将引导你完成使用数据库驱动程序连接MySQL的步骤。这些步骤将帮助你理解如何设置和管理数据库连接。
## 流程概述
为了实现“数据库驱动MySQL”,我们可以按照以下步骤进行:
| 步骤 | 描述 |
|------|--------------------
{"moduleinfo":{"card_count":[{"count_phone":1,"count":1}],"search_count":[{"count_phone":4,"count":4}]},"card":[{"des":"阿里云数据库专家保驾护航,为用户的数据库应用系统进行性能和风险评估,参与配合进行数据压测演练,提供数据库优化方面专业建议,在业务高峰期与用户共同保障数据库系统平
转载
2023-09-07 23:08:08
33阅读
文章目录
前言
一、安装
二、创建数据库连接
三、创建数据库
四、创建数据表
五、主键设置
六、插入数据
1、单条插入
2、批量插入
七、查询数据
1、查询所有数据
2、查询指定的字段数据
3、查询指定条件的数据
4、查询结果排序
5、设置查询的数据量
八、删除记录
九、更新表数据
十、删除表
前言
本篇主要介绍
转载
2024-04-08 00:01:15
275阅读
我们知道Qt可以支持的数据库有很多,如下所示:DriverDBQDB2IBM DB2QIBASEBorland InterBase DriverQMYSQLMySQL DriverQOCIOracle Call Interface DriverQODBCODBC Driver (includes Microsoft SQL Server)QPSQLPostgreSQL DriverQSQLITES
转载
2023-09-29 22:00:12
219阅读
在讲述之前,我们先看一下Qt Creator我们进入Qt CreatorD:/Qt/2010.02.1/qt/plugins/sqldrivers在这里我们可以看见几个文件,如下图: 根据名字中的关键字,我们可以判断出这就是ODBC 数据库和SQLite 数据库的驱动插件。下面我们编译好MySQL首先:我们查看怎样安装数据库插件。 我们打开Qt Creator ,在帮助中搜索SQL Data
转载
2023-08-23 21:39:42
111阅读
# MySQL 数据库驱动程序的部署指南
在现代应用程序开发中,数据库的驱动程序扮演着至关重要的角色,它们将应用程序与数据库之间的沟通桥梁。MySQL 是一个流行的开源数据库,而在各种应用中如何有效地部署 MySQL 数据库驱动程序则是开发人员需要面对的重要问题。本文将逐步阐述如何部署 MySQL 数据库驱动程序,并通过实例进行说明。
## 为什么需要 MySQL 驱动程序?
在 Java、
文章目录[隐藏] Qt 查看数据库支持驱动方法Qt 测试数据库连接是否可用方法Qt 数据使用提示:driver not loadedQt 二次连接提示:duplicate connection name ‘qt_sql_default_connection’, old connection removedQt Mysql 可以驱动包下载 Qt 查看数据库支持驱动方法// 引入头文件: QS...
原创
2021-07-07 10:19:21
581阅读
# DBeaver 与 MySQL 数据库驱动的使用指南
在数据库管理领域,DBeaver 正逐渐成为一种流行的工具。它是一款开源的通用数据库管理工具,支持多种数据库,包括 MySQL。本文将介绍如何使用 DBeaver 连接 MySQL 数据库的驱动程序,并提供一些基本的使用示例。
## 什么是 DBeaver?
DBeaver 是一个多平台的数据库管理工具,支持多种数据库系统(如 MyS
# 实现Mysql数据库驱动版本
## 1.整体流程
首先我们需要了解整个实现“mysql数据库驱动版本”的流程,可以用下表展示:
| 步骤 | 操作 |
| ---- | ---- |
| 1 | 导入Mysql数据库驱动包 |
| 2 | 创建数据库连接 |
| 3 | 执行SQL语句 |
| 4 | 处理查询结果 |
| 5 | 关闭数据库连接 |
## 2.具体步骤及代码
###
原创
2024-03-29 05:52:42
51阅读
# Kettle与MySQL数据库驱动详解
在数据集成和转换的领域,Kettle(也称为Pentaho Data Integration,PDI)作为一个开源的ETL(抽取-转换-加载)工具发挥着重要的作用。它能够连接多种数据源,其中MySQL数据库是最常用的之一。在这篇文章中,我们将探讨如何在Kettle中使用MySQL数据库驱动,以及示例代码和一些可视化图表的应用。
## 什么是Kettl
原创
2024-10-16 06:28:30
112阅读
SqlServer删除表中重复记录重复记录:有两个意义上的重复记录 一是完全重复的记录,也即所有字段均重复的记录: 二是部分关键字段重复的记录,比如Name字段重复,而其他字段不一定重复或都重复可以忽略. 1.对于第一种重复,比较容易 ...Hash哈希(二)一致性Hash(C++实现)一致性Hash 一致性哈希算法在1997年由麻省理工学院提出的一种分布式哈希
转载
2024-09-26 20:35:35
28阅读
# 注册Mysql数据库驱动
在开发过程中,使用数据库是非常常见的需求。而在使用数据库之前,我们需要注册相应的数据库驱动程序。本文将详细介绍如何注册Mysql数据库驱动,并提供相应的代码示例。
## Mysql数据库驱动程序
Mysql数据库是一种流行的关系型数据库管理系统,它提供了高性能、可靠性和灵活性。为了在我们的应用程序中使用Mysql数据库,我们需要注册Mysql数据库驱动程序。
原创
2024-04-29 06:16:59
26阅读
# Java Mysql 数据库驱动实现流程
## 1. 概述
在Java中使用Mysql数据库需要通过数据库驱动来实现与数据库的连接和操作。本文将介绍如何在Java中使用Mysql数据库驱动,并提供详细的步骤和代码示例。
## 2. 实现步骤
| 步骤 | 操作 |
| --- | --- |
| 1. 下载Mysql驱动包 | 从Mysql官方网站下载最新的Mysql驱动包 |
| 2.
原创
2023-12-11 15:22:28
73阅读
## MySQL 数据库驱动依赖详解
在现代软件开发中,数据库是一个不可或缺的组成部分,而 MySQL 是最流行的关系型数据库之一。为了与 MySQL 数据库进行有效的交互,开发者需要依赖于相应的数据库驱动。本文将深入探讨 MySQL 数据库驱动的依赖性,并通过代码示例进行说明。
### MySQL 数据库驱动概述
MySQL 数据库驱动是一个软件组件,允许应用程序与 MySQL 数据库进行
# Python与MySQL数据库驱动:一站式指南
在现代应用开发中,数据的存储与管理是重中之重。MySQL是一种广泛使用的关系型数据库,而Python则是一种高效且易于使用的编程语言。将这两者结合,通过Python的数据库驱动,可以轻松地实现数据的增、删、改、查操作。
## 1. 什么是数据库驱动?
数据库驱动是一种软件组件,允许程序与数据库进行交互。它使得Python等编程语言可以无缝连
在学习数据库的过程中会发现,在学习其他知识时,网络、IO 等不需要进行特殊的操作,直接就可以编写程序,但是在学习到操作数据库这部分时,就需要在操作数据库的项目中添加数据库驱动,那么为什么要添加数据库驱动呢?数据库驱动又是什么呢?相信对电脑有些常识的人都会对“驱动”一词不陌生。例如,在配有摄像头的电脑上,如果要使电脑识别摄像头,就要安装摄像头驱动;又例如U盘,有的机器要识别U盘就要安装U盘驱动。而数
数据库维护
备份数据
mysqldump转储外部文件
mysqlhotcopy从一个数据库复制所有数据(并非所有数据库引擎都支持)
backup table或select into outfile转储外部文件----用restore table还原
首先刷新未写数据:flush tables
进行数据库维护(后跟表名)
ana